If you've got a spot in your house for a small rug like an entryway, I recommend sticking to really timeless, classic patterns and colors, like navy. Leave the bold, funky or unique rugs for the big spaces so they can help define the space. We put this one right at the base of our stairs for some cushion before you hit the wood floor.
We used this peel and stick wallpaper to cover over an ugly red brick fireplace interior and I 100% recommend this to anyone trying to go the wallpaper route. Whether you are using it on a wall or other surface, it looks legit and installation was super easy. A crucial pro tip that I only learned by watching it go wrong on one of those amateur British interior design shows is that you MUST pay attention to the shadows. They should go underneath the bricks in order for it to look correct. So there is definitely a right way up on this one.
